There's a new book out

"How to Build an Android: The True Story of Philip K. Dick's Robotic Resurrection"
http://www.amazon.com/exec/obidos/ASIN/0805095519/
It chronicles the design, building and programming of one of the most advanced humanoid robotic devices to date.

...

As you can see in this video (skip ahead to minute 3),

http://www.youtube.com/watch?feature=endscreen&v=ZAMR7F47oBc&NR=1

the Phillip K Dick robot made eye contact when it conversed, had all 28 major facial muscles, giving it a full range of expressions, and could remember your name---way beyond its toylike droid or Japanese fembot contemporaries.

It was making the rounds in 2005 and on its way from Texas to San Francisco to meet Google execs when disaster struck. Its inventor left Dick's head in an overhead bin on an AirWest flight bound for Orange County (the real Phillip K Dick's hometown!) The airline found it in Vegas and promised to ship it. It never arrived.
